Israeli organization says there were multiple options to spare the demolition of the Salhia residence

Israeli organization says there were multiple options to spare the demolition of the Salhia residence
Israeli demolition of the Salhia family home in Sheikh Jarrah neighborhood of occupied Jerusalem. (WAFA Images)

JERUSALEM, Wednesday, January 19, 2022 (WAFA) – The Israeli authorities responsible for the demolition this morning of the Salhia residence in Sheikh Jarrah neighborhood of occupied East Jerusalem multiple had multiple options and alternatives to the displacement of the Palestinian family, today said the Israeli organization Ir Amim.

“The Israeli authorities had it within their power to prevent such an inexcusable act and violation of international law. They were presented with multiple options which would have enabled the Salhia family to remain safely in their homes,” it said in a tweet.

“Yet as the world is watching, they chose instead to cynically dispossess a Palestinian family to build a special needs school on the ruins of their homes rather than utilize empty land allocated for such purposes just down the street in favor of a future yeshiva,” added Ir Amim.

“Clearly the thought of building schools for Palestinians in place of a new yeshiva in Sheikh Jarrah is inconceivable in the eyes of the Israeli authorities. They'd rather force a Palestinian family out of their homes to meet such needs,” it said.
